+ 1 othersThere are several options for getting from Seoul to Mungyeong by bus, train, taxi and car. The cheapest option is to take the bus which costs around ₩17,035 ($13) and will take around 2h 10m. If you need to get there more quickly, you can take a taxi and arrive in approximately 1h 55m, though it is a bit more costly at approximately ₩222,775 ($170).
The distance between Seoul and Mungyeong is around 177km (110 miles). In a direct line (as the crow flies), the distance is 153km (95 miles)
It takes around 2h 10m to get from Seoul and Mungyeong by bus. If you are travelling by car it will take around 1h 55m to drive there.
The quickest way to get from Seoul to Mungyeong is to take a taxi which takes around 1h 55m and will set you back approx ₩222,775 ($170).
The cheapest way to travel between Seoul and Mungyeong, if you exclude driving, is to take the bus which will typically cost around ₩17,035 ($13) for a standard one-way ticket.
Yes there is a train service that runs between Seoul and Mungyeong. It typically takes around 3h 20m and departs 5 times a day.
There are no direct train services that runs from Seoul to Mungyeong. However, you can instead can take several connecting trains with a changeover in Daejeon Station and Gimcheon Station. These services run 5 times a day and will take a minimum of 3h 20m.
Korail and Korail Mugunghwa run train services between Seoul and Mungyeong. Trains depart 5 times a day and will take around 3h 20m, however, this may vary depending on the particular service and whether it runs express or stops all stations.
Yes there is a bus that runs regularly from Seoul and Mungyeong. It typically takes around 2h 10m and departs hourly.
Yes there is a direct bus service that runs between Seoul and Mungyeong with no changeovers required. The bus runs hourly and takes 2h 10m.
Ko Bus run regular bus services between Seoul and Mungyeong. Buses run hourly and take around 2h 10m on average but will vary depending on you book with.
It doesn't look like you can fly directly from Seoul to Mungyeong. We recommend that you take the bus to Jeomchon. instead which will take 2h 10m.
The closest major airport to Mungyeong is Cheongju International Airport (CJJ) (CJJ) which is approximately 64km (39 miles) from Mungyeong. Daegu International Airport (TAE) (TAE) and Wonju Airport (WJU) (WJU) are also nearby and might be a better alternative airport depending on where you are flying from.

Transport option | Duration | Cost | Frequency | Distance |
---|---|---|---|---|
Bus | 2h 10m | ₩17,035($13) | every 20 mins | 177km (110 miles) |
Train | 3h 20m | ₩27,520($21) | 5 times a day | 307km (191 miles) |
Taxi | 1h 55m | ₩222,775($170) | on demand | 178km (111 miles) |
Drive | 1h 55m | ₩35,380($27) | on demand | 178km (111 miles) |
